+package com.google.android.mobly.snippet.util;
+
+import android.content.Intent;
+import android.os.Bundle;
+import org.json.JSONArray;
+import org.json.JSONException;
+import org.json.JSONObject;
+
+public final class AndroidUtil {
+ private AndroidUtil() {}
+
+ // TODO(damonkohler): Pull this out into proper argument deserialization and support
+ // complex/nested types being passed in.
+ public static void putExtrasFromJsonObject(JSONObject extras, Intent intent)
+ throws JSONException {
+ JSONArray names = extras.names();
+ for (int i = 0; i < names.length(); i++) {
+ String name = names.getString(i);
+ Object data = extras.get(name);
+ if (data == null) {
+ continue;
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Integer) {
+ intent.putExtra(name, (Integer) data);
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Float) {
+ intent.putExtra(name, (Float) data);
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Double) {
+ intent.putExtra(name, (Double) data);
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Long) {
+ intent.putExtra(name, (Long) data);
+ }
+ if (data instanceof String) {
+ intent.putExtra(name, (String) data);
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Boolean) {
+ intent.putExtra(name, (Boolean) data);
+ }
+ // Nested JSONObject
+ if (data instanceof JSONObject) {
+ Bundle nestedBundle = new Bundle();
+ intent.putExtra(name, nestedBundle);
+ putNestedJSONObject((JSONObject) data, nestedBundle);
+ }
+ // Nested JSONArray. Doesn't support mixed types in single array
+ if (data instanceof JSONArray) {
+ // Empty array. No way to tell what type of data to pass on, so skipping
+ if (((JSONArray) data).length() == 0) {
+ Log.e("Empty array not supported in JSONObject, skipping");
+ continue;
+ }
+ // Integer
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Integer) {
+ Integer[] integerArrayData = new Integer[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 integerAr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getInt(j);
+ }
+ intent.putExtra(name, integerArrayData);
+ }
+ // Double
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Double) {
+ Double[] doubleArrayData = new Double[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 doubleAr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getDouble(j);
+ }
+ intent.putExtra(name, doubleArrayData);
+ }
+ // Long
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Long) {
+ Long[] longArrayData = new Long[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 longAr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getLong(j);
+ }
+ intent.putExtra(name, longArrayData);
+ }
+ // String
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of String) {
+ String[] stringArrayData = new String[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 stringAr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getString(j);
+ }
+ intent.putExtra(name, stringArrayData);
+ }
+ // Boolean
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Boolean) {
+ Boolean[] booleanArrayData = new Boolean[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 booleanAr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getBoolean(j);
+ }
+ intent.putExtra(name, booleanArrayData);
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 // Contributed by Emmanuel T
+ // Nested Array handling contributed by Sergey Zelenev
+ private static void putNestedJSONObject(JSONObject jsonObject, Bundle bundle)
+ throws JSONException {
+ JSONArray names = jsonObject.names();
+ for (int i = 0; i < names.length(); i++) {
+ String name = names.getString(i);
+ Object data = jsonObject.get(name);
+ if (data == null) {
+ continue;
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Integer) {
+ bundle.putInt(name, ((Integer) data).intValue());
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Float) {
+ bundle.putFloat(name, ((Float) data).floatValue());
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Double) {
+ bundle.putDouble(name, ((Double) data).doubleValue());
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Long) {
+ bundle.putLong(name, ((Long) data).longValue());
+ }
+ if (data instanceof String) {
+ bundle.putString(name, (String) data);
+ }
+ if (data instanceof Boolean) {
+ bundle.putBoolean(name, ((Boolean) data).booleanValue());
+ }
+ // Nested JSONObject
+ if (data instanceof JSONObject) {
+ Bundle nestedBundle = new Bundle();
+ bundle.putBundle(name, nestedBundle);
+ putNestedJSONObject((JSONObject) data, nestedBundle);
+ }
+ // Nested JSONArray. Doesn't support mixed types in single array
+ if (data instanceof JSONArray) {
+ // Empty array. No way to tell what type of data to pass on, so skipping
+ if (((JSONArray) data).length() == 0) {
+ Log.e("Empty array not supported in nested JSONObject, skipping");
+ continue;
+ }
+ // Integer
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Integer) {
+ int[] integerArrayData = new int[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 integerAr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getInt(j);
+ }
+ bundle.putIntArray(name, integerArrayData);
+ }
+ // Double
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Double) {
+ double[] doubleArrayData = new double[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 doubleAr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getDouble(j);
+ }
+ bundle.putDoubleArray(name, doubleArrayData);
+ }
+ // Long
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Long) {
+ long[] longArrayData = new long[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 longAr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getLong(j);
+ }
+ bundle.putLongArray(name, longArrayData);
+ }
+ // String
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of String) {
+ String[] stringArrayData = new String[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 stringAr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getString(j);
+ }
+ bundle.putStringArray(name, stringArrayData);
+ }
+ // Boolean
+ if (((JSONArray) data).get(0) instanceof Boolean) {
+ boolean[] booleanArrayData = new boolean[((JSONArray) data).length()];
+ for (int j = 0; j < ((JSONArray) data).length(); ++j) {
+ booleanArrayData[j] = ((JSONArray) data).getBoolean(j);
+ }
+ bundle.putBooleanArray(name, booleanArrayData);
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+}
